Dental implants have revolutionized the sector of restorative dentistry, offering a promising solution for people going through tooth loss. They perform by providing a secure foundation for replacement go now teeth, mimicking the structure and function of natural see here teeth. Beyond aesthetic enhancement, the long-term effects of dental implants on oral health deserve cautious consideration.

The installation of dental implants entails surgical procedures to position titanium posts into the jawbone. This technique encourages osseointegration, where the bone integrates with the implant, forming a durable anchor. The success of this course of is foundational for the general effectiveness and longevity of the implants. A well-integrated implant can vastly improve a person's chewing efficiency and luxury, leading to a extra fulfilled dietary experience.


Moreover, dental implants help protect jawbone density. When a tooth is misplaced, the encircling bone can start to deteriorate due to lack of stimulation. Implants act as synthetic tooth roots, transmitting strain to the jaw and stimulating bone progress. This side is particularly necessary as vital bone loss can result in changes in facial structure, contributing to a sunken appearance and accelerated getting older.

The longevity of dental implants may be spectacular, typically lasting 10-20 years or extra with proper care. This is significantly longer than traditional bridges or dentures, which might require replacement or adjustment extra regularly. Regular dental check-ups and good oral hygiene are important in sustaining implant health. These practices not only make sure the implants operate properly but additionally safeguard against issues such as peri-implantitis.


Peri-implantitis is an infection that impacts the gum tissue around an implant, doubtlessly resulting in bone loss if left untreated. Awareness of this condition is important for implant patients. It can typically be prevented through diligent oral hygiene practices, together with common brushing, flossing, and skilled dental cleanings. Educating patients in regards to the significance of sustaining gum health is an important step in guaranteeing the longevity of dental implants.

While the long-term effects of dental implants are largely positive, it's also essential to be aware of potential complications. Some patients could expertise issues with implant placement or integration due to components similar to smoking, uncontrolled diabetes, or inadequate bone density. Pre-treatment assessments and individualized planning can mitigate these risks, ensuring the next success rate for the procedure.


In phrases of cost, dental implants is often a important investment upfront. However, contemplating their sturdiness and low maintenance necessities, they are often economically viable over time. Traditional tooth replacement options often entail ongoing costs linked to repairs, replacements, and changes, making implants a cost-effective selection in the long run.
